Microsoft Visio UML-Diagramm

Microsoft Visio UML-Diagramm

Ich versuche, ein UML-Diagramm (UML Static Structure) in Visio zu entwerfen und muss dabei meinen eigenen benutzerdefinierten Typ für ein Attribut angeben. Wie mache ich das? Wenn ich in das Kombinationsfeld „Typ“ gehe, wird mir eine Liste mit vordefinierten Typen angezeigt und ich werde gezwungen, einen davon auszuwählen. Ich kann nicht eingeben, was ich möchte.

Bildbeschreibung hier eingeben

Antwort1

Ich hatte tatsächlich ein ähnliches Problem, und leider KÖNNEN Sie Ihren eigenen Attributtyp NICHT angeben. Ich bin mir nicht sicher, wovon David sprach. Das ist nur ein Tutorial zum Erstellen eines Diagramms. Leider hat Microsoft den Datentyp nicht als veränderbaren Parameter belassen, und daher müssen Sie einen Basisparameter einfügen und dokumentieren, dass es sich um einen benutzerdefinierten Typ handelt.

Ich bin sehr überrascht, dass Microsoft sein UML-Schema auf der Visio-Plattform nicht unterstützt. Es könnte viel besser sein, aber ich glaube nicht, dass sie aktiv daran arbeiten.

Ich würde empfehlen, einen Typ aus einer anderen Sprache anzugeben (wenn Sie C# verwenden, wählen Sie etwas anderes). Auf diese Weise gibt es in der Dokumentation eine visuelle Warteschlange, die den Typunterschied anzeigt. Wenn Sie nur wenige Typen benötigen, können Sie (in der Dokumentation) auch einfach einen bestimmten Typ aus einer anderen Sprache verwenden und in der Dokumentation die tatsächlichen Typdefinitionen für diese angeben.

Antwort2

In Visio 2007 können Sie benutzerdefinierte Datentypen wie folgt hinzufügen:

  • Klicken Sie im Modell-Explorer mit der rechten Maustaste auf „UML-System“.
  • Wählen Sie „Pakete“
  • Klicken Sie auf die Schaltfläche "Neu"
  • Geben Sie einen Namen für Ihr neues Paket ein (ich empfehle, es mit dem Namen Ihrer Assembly oder Ihres Namespaces zu benennen).
  • OK klicken"
  • Klicken Sie im Modell-Explorer mit der rechten Maustaste auf das soeben erstellte Paket
  • Wählen Sie „Neu > Datentyp“
  • Geben Sie den Namen Ihres Datentyps ein
  • OK klicken"
  • Jetzt wird Ihr neuer Datentyp zusammen mit den anderen Standarddatentypen aufgelistet

Antwort3

Sie können Ihre eigenen benutzerdefinierten Attribute für die statische UML-Struktur mit Visio imfolgendermaßen vorgehen.

  1. Zeigen Sie im Menü Datei auf Neu, zeigen Sie auf Software, und klicken Sie dann auf UML-Modelldiagramm.

  2. Klicken Sie in der Strukturansicht mit der rechten Maustaste auf das Paket, in das Sie das statische Strukturdiagramm aufnehmen möchten, zeigen Sie auf Neu und klicken Sie auf Statisches Strukturdiagramm.

  3. Ziehen Sie Klassen- oder Objekt-Shapes auf das Zeichenblatt, um die Klassen oder Objekte darzustellen, die Sie in Ihr statisches Klassenstrukturdiagramm oder konzeptionelles Modell aufnehmen möchten.

  4. Doppelklicken Sie auf jede Form, um das Dialogfeld „UML-Eigenschaften“ zu öffnen, in dem Sie Attribute, Operationen und andere Eigenschaften hinzufügen können.

verwandte Informationen